October 2007 Update

By Katherine Zavala | Programs Coordinator

Training for women self-awareness/ leadership/ gender

OWDEB have recently facilitated five workshops where over 100 women learned about gender, discrimination in both family and work environments, and the role of leadership. As a result, they are now more aware of their rights and are being proactive in protecting them as much as possible.

The challenge OWDEB sees is that male family members are against women learning about their rights. They do not like women to raise their voice about their rights. Not in the family, nor in society. For this reason, they sometimes oppose OWDEB activities. As a result OWDEB is trying to implement training for male family members, and to support OWDEB employees in talking openly with men about their concerns and ultimately gain their support for their programs and most importantly women’s rights.
